Heart Failure Services

The goal of our Heart Failure Service is to improve Heart Failure management and the quality of life of people living with it. Working together with Specialists, General Practitioners and Medical Teams to ensure people with heart failure get prompt follow up, medication optimisation, education about self- management and a referral to community nursing and allied health programs to maintain support.

Specialist Physicians Clinics are public outpatient services with no out of pocket cost for consultations.

Within our clinic, the Heart Failure Nurse Practitioner is in charge of nursing clinical leadership. Our Heart Failure Nurse Practitioner provides direct clinical treatment for clients with heart failure, including assessment, ordering diagnostic investigations, medication prescriptions and administration, and referral to other health experts, in collaboration with our Specialist Physicians.

Patient Information

  • Who do these clinics care for?

    Individuals with a diagnosis of heart failure.

  • How do I access this service?

    Urgent care is available after an evaluation in the Emergency Department.

    For all other care must be arranged by your regular GP, who will provide referral to Specialist Physicians Clinic.

  • What do I bring to an appointment?

    You should bring a signed Consent and Registration Form. This will be sent to you by SWH after your appointment has been booked.

    You should bring an up-to-date list of all your medications.

    You should bring a list of questions you may have regarding your condition.

    You may bring a family member/support person, if this is helpful.

Health Professionals

  • Who do these clinics care for?

    Individuals with a new or existing diagnosis of Heart Failure requiring assistance with heart failure management inclusive of medication titration and/or improve self-management via specialist education.

  • How do I prepare my patient for an appointment?

    Please let your patients know that, once received, their referral will be triaged, and they will be contacted by Southwest Healthcare to book an appointment.

    The physician will write a letter to the referring doctor after the appointment to update them on what occurred at the appointment.

    Please give your patient an up-to-date list of their medications, relevant recent pathology results, imaging reports and most recent trans thoracic echocardiogram.
